This folder contains a repaint for the A2A North American T-6 Texan/Harvard in the colors of North American T-6G F-BJBF of Air France, 1962. Originally built as 41-33931 (c/n 88-14948), it went to the RAF as EX959. It was used by the 20 Service Flying Training School in Rhodesia from January 1943 onwards. After the war, it was transported back to the UK, where it was sold to the Belgian Air Force, where it became H-9. It flew from Brustem until 1959. The Belgian Air Force then sold it to Air France, with 14 other Harvards, for use at its flight school in Pontoise Cormeilles en Vexin, west of Paris. It flew with Air France until 1965, when it was sold to Mr Urbain of Cannes, who flew it in Air Esterel colors until 1971. It then went to the UK, becoming G-AZJD. It remained based at Biggin Hill until 1984, when it went back to France as F-AZDU, being bought by Guy Robert, a former Mirage pilot who recieved his training in the '50's on a Harvard in Marocco. In 2001 it was sold to John Colors SL in Barcelona, but it retained its French registration of F-AZDU. It is still airworthy, based at Sabadell in Spain. From the VOZ1.8 Vault comes Townsville International Airport.
Townsville offers Commercial and Charter flights to the major centres of the Eastcoast of Australia as well as many regional and rural minning communities. Townsville Airport was the first
Australian regional city airport to be granted international airport status commencing in 1980. Though ending its international connection in 2002, the city will again have direct international
flights flown by Strategic Airlines, initially to Bali Denpasar Airport as of December 2010.
Townsville International Airport is a common-user civilian and defence facility, sharing access with RAAF Base Townsville.

FS2004 Curtiss C46 VC And Failure Model, v2. For the C46 Curtiss Commando aircraft by Libardo Guzman Garcia, Greg Pepper, and Tom Gibson (GAC46V2.ZIP). This is my Version 2 and it supersedes my previous uploads (c46bflvc.zip, c46bflfix.zip, c46bfl_up.zip). It adds a virtual cockpit similar to the Buffalo Airways C46 cockpit as well as pilot induced and random failures/damages through gauges originally developed by Charles Owens for the DC3C (most failures) and by Robert Graf (carburetor icing and oil consumption) for the DC-6. These gentlemen together with Gunter Tesons RealEngine_v14 have really made flying piston aircraft a lot more interesting. The frequency of random failures can be adjusted between "never" and "certain" but you always have to watch the engine limitations, carburetor icing, and oil consumption.
Further gauges by other authors are used or have been modified or have been developed by me. Version 2 increases the number of failures (engine, fire, leaks, systems, equipment, instruments), and introduces an improved upper overhead panel, an abbreviated interactive checklist on the panel, and reduced braking in rain, snow and freezing rain. Version 1 is not required for Version 2. See the C46BFL ReadMe V2.txt for further details and credits. B25-B Mitchell Doolittle's Raiders A/C No. 40-2268, April 18, 1942. Painted over The B24 Guy's B25 Mitchell Overhaul Model. This was mission plane #16. Pilot: Lt. William G. Farrow, Co-pilot: Lt. Robert Hite, Navigator: Lt. George Barr, Bombardier: Sgt. Harold Spatz, Engineer/Gunner: Cpl. Jacob DeShazer. The bomb group attacked targets in the Tokyo area. The North American B-25B was not designed or intended for aircraft carrier use, but there they were, sixteen highly modified bombers sitting on the deck of the USS Hornet (CV-8). They were modified to carry bombs to Tokyo. The B-25s are launched from their maximum range, and flew over Tokyo, bombing several installations. The bombs did little damage, but managed to damage the Japanese carrier Ryuho while it is in drydock. Many of the planes then head to wherever they can make it, since the fuel will be empty before they reach a friendly airbase. All of the B-25 bombers are forced to bail out or crash land except one. Eleven crews are forced to bail out over China, 3 crash land, and the last landed safely at Vladivostok. The crew that landed in Russia was interned, along with the plane, for a while. The crews were all volunteer, and had no carrier experience, yet all sixteen of the bombers were successful on take-off. Texture, and Damage Files included.
